We are recruiting a Multi Skilled Engineer (Electrical Bias) to join the team located in Glasgow. The job purpose is to carry out planned preventative maintenance, reactive works to building plant, equipment and systems in accordance with agreed service levels, undertake small installation works and respond to site engineering emergencies.
Key Tasks- Ensure that routine maintenance is carried out to all electrical / Mechanical systems to meet and exceed expectations and agreed service level agreements.
- Carry out reactive repairs on all systems as required calling relevant sub-contractors as required.
- Carry out all PPM maintenance as per the instruction set provided within Concept.
- Reporting of all PPM defects via client defect process and liaise with the supervisor of defect requirements.
- Ensure weekly equipment reports are updated with any change in status of equipment.
- Liaise with sub-contractors as required for repairs / quotations, monitoring performance of sub-contractor personnel.
- Sign off completed PPM and reactive tasks via your PDA in line with client policies and procedures in a timely manner.
- Ensure a professional image of CBRE is presented to clients and visitors and ensure excellence in customer service is delivered and always promoted.
- Establish and maintain a good working relationship with the client representative and client’s personnel.
- Ensure the provision of a safe & healthy working environment, and ensure compliance with all company policies and procedures, as well as client site policies, procedures and working arrangements, as required.
- To accurately maintain the site logs and associated paperwork.
- To be involved in call out rota if applicable.
- Understand and maintain all systems on site.
- Liaise and work with other trade engineers to ensure electrical issues on all systems are attended to and resolved within SLA agreements.
- Ensure that professional and technical skills are maintained through a commitment to personal development and life-long learning.
- A good basic education is essential, with good written and spoken English and basic mathematical skills.
- Recognized Electrical Qualification.
- C&G 18th Edition in Electrical Installations.
- C&G Test and Inspection Knowledge.
- Good knowledge of various Building electrical systems and working to Planned Preventative Maintenance Regimes.
- Current and relative knowledge of BS in relation to electrical systems on site Emerg ltg/Fire alarm/power/BMS etc.
- Previous working with structured PPM delivery.
- Experience of working with business-critical equipment.
- Working within customer focused role.
- Previous working within health and safety led role.
- Experience of electrical systems management and paperwork.
